2002 Chevrolet C2500 LS Duramax Diesel review from North America
"Making us consider a Ford Diesel next"
What things have gone wrong with the car?
38,000 wheel hub went out $700.
47,000 ignition switch x 2.
58,000 rear seal which now Chevy said they just leak.
61,000 the #4 glow plug went out.
61,000 dealer said I needed to replace the Pittman and idler arm.
70,000 got a recall/extension on Bosch fuel injectors.
Passenger window motor now has gone out at 79,000 miles.
The dash peeling and headliner on driver side beginning to sag. Paint also chips very easily on this year model.
General comments?
I have been a Chevy owner for 38 years.
For the price this truck has me in the shop too much.
On a positive it is good on fuel mileage. 17 town 21 hwy.
